Panoramic Road Cycling Route
A road cycling route starting from Bad Ischl
Indulge in epic panoramic views on this challenging road cycling route.
Map
This road cycling route near Bad Ischl covers a distance of 186 kilometers and features an elevation gain of 2880 meters. It is suitable for experienced cyclists seeking a challenge and breathtaking scenery. Starting in Bad Ischl, highlights along the route include the Jainzenberg viewpoint, Kleiner Sonnstein, Traunkirchen, Altmünster, Hochkogl, Scharnstein, Hamberg, Kessing, Klaus an der Pyhrnbahn, Falkenstein, Pießling, Spital am Pyhrn, Brunnstein, Liezen, Lichtkogel, Tauplitz, Poser, Gallhofkogel, Altaussee, Bad Goisern, and the Siriuskogl viewpoint.

Bad Ischl is a beautiful locality situated in Oberösterreich, Austria. It offers a wide range of cycling opportunities for both road and gravel cyclists. The region is known for its breathtaking scenery and picturesque landscapes, making it a popular tourist destination. Cyclists can explore the stunning countryside while enjoying the well-maintained roads. One of the notable climbs in the area is Katrinalm, which attracts cyclists looking for a challenging ascent. With its cycling-friendly environment and stunning natural beauty, Bad Ischl is a must-visit destination for cycling enthusiasts.0 km
